WebMagni m Old Norse, Norse Mythology. Derived from the Old Norse element magn meaning "power, strength". In Norse mythology this name is borne by a son of Thor and the giant Járnsaxa. Nanna 1 f Danish, Swedish, Norwegian, Icelandic, Norse Mythology. Possibly derived from Old Norse nanþ meaning "daring, brave".

Here are some of the popular men’s Viking names: Arn – eagle: Arnulf, Arnvald, Arnstein, Arnthor, Arnbjorn. Arr – warrior: Agnarr, Sigmarr. Bjarni/bjorn – bear: Bjornoulfr, Bjornketill. Many of these names are specific to Scandinavia. We therefore can distinguish them from names used in other regions. As it was mainly the men who went on expeditions, we find more men’s than women’s names. This can be seen from the Viking communities in England, for example. normal paediatric peak flow
